    Immunogène

    A synthetic peptide corresponding to a sequence at the N-terminus of human ASXL1, identical to the related mouse and rat sequences.

    Isotype

    IgG
  • Indications d'application

    Western blot, 0.1-0.5 μg/mL
    Flow Cytometry (Fixed), 1-3 μg/1x106 cells

    Reconstitution

    Add 0.2 mL of distilled water will yield a concentration of 500 μg/mL.

    Concentration

    500 μg/mL

    Buffer

    Each vial contains 4 mg Trehalose, 0.9 mg NaCl and 0.2 mg Na2HPO4.

    Stock

    4 °C,-20 °C

    Stockage commentaire

    Store at -20°C for one year from date of receipt. After reconstitution, at 4°C for one month.
    It can also be aliquotted and stored frozen at -20°C for six months. Avoid repeated freeze-thaw cycles.

    Synonyms: Putative Polycomb group protein ASXL1, Additional sex combs-like protein 1, ASXL1, KIAA0978

    Tissue Specificity: Widely expressed at low level. Expressed in heart, brain, skeletal muscle, placenta, pancreas, spleen, prostate, small intestine, colon, peripheral blood, leukocytes, bone marrow and fetal liver. Highly expressed in testes.

    Background: Putative Polycomb group protein ASXL1 is a protein that in humans is encoded by the ASXL1 gene. This gene is similar to the Drosophila additional sex combs gene, which encodes a chromatin-binding protein required for normal determination of segment identity in the developing embryo. The protein is a member of the Polycomb group of proteins, which are necessary for the maintenance of stable repression of homeotic and other loci. The protein is thought to disrupt chromatin in localized areas, enhancing transcription of certain genes while repressing the transcription of other genes. The protein encoded by this gene functions as a ligand-dependent co-activator for retinoic acid receptor in cooperation with nuclear receptor coactivator 1. Mutations in this gene are associated with myelodysplastic syndromes and chronic myelomonocytic leukemia. Alternative splicing results in multiple transcript variants.
